Praveen Kumar

Senior Software Engineer

Bengaluru, Karnataka, India13 yrs 3 mos experience
Most Likely To SwitchHighly Stable

Key Highlights

  • Over 9 years of software engineering experience.
  • Expertise in DevOps and Build Engineering.
  • Proficient in CI/CD pipeline management.
Stackforce AI infers this person is a Software Development Engineer with strong DevOps and Build Engineering expertise.

Contact

Skills

Core Skills

DevopsBuild And Release Engineering

Other Skills

MakeGitJenkinsPythonShellGerritArtifactoryJIRAUbuntuGradleMavenNode-jsMS BuildBatchGitHub

About

With 9+ years of experience in software engineering, I am a Senior Software Engineer I at Zebra Technologies, where I work on Android Board Support Package development for various products, such as handheld computers, mobile computers, and tablets. I have in-depth knowledge and hands-on experience in DevOps, Build and Release Engineering, Software Configuration Management, and Automation, using tools and technologies such as Make, Git, Jenkins, Python, Shell, Gerrit, Artifactory, and JIRA. I am proficient in setting up and managing continuous integration and delivery pipelines, designing and implementing automated build systems, and supporting multiple projects in DevOps-based project implementation. I also have a strong understanding of the software development life cycle methodologies, such as Agile, SCRUM, and Waterfall. My goal is to deliver high-quality software solutions that meet the needs and expectations of the clients and end-users, while ensuring compliance with the best practices and standards of the industry. I am a process-oriented person and a successful team player, with good analytical, problem-solving, and communication skills. I am always eager to learn new skills and technologies, and to contribute to the growth and success of the organization.

Experience

13 yrs 3 mos
Total Experience
3 yrs 11 mos
Average Tenure
7 yrs
Current Experience

Zebra technologies

2 roles

Senior Software Engineer 2

Jun 2024Present · 2 yrs

MakeGitJenkinsPythonShellGerrit+5

Senior Software Engineer I

Jun 2019Jul 2025 · 6 yrs 1 mo

  • Project: Board Support Package Android 10,11,13
  • Products Invoved: Handheld Computers, Mobile Computers, Tablets.
  • Skills:
  • Build Tools: Make, Electric Accelartor
  • Version Control System: GIT
  • CI Software: Jenkins
  • Scripting Languages: Python,Shell
  • Code Review System: Gerrit
  • Binary storage: Artifactory
  • Ticketing Tool: JIRA
  • Operating System: Ubuntu 14.04/16.04/18.04
  • Cloud: Google Cloud Platform
  • Key Responsibilities:
  • 1. Migrating Qualcomm Regular releases into Gerrit Server and Performing Re-base Activities based on Latest QC drop collaboration with Development Team.
  • 2. Setting up Jenkins Jobs for Daily/Nightly and Custom Full/Incremental Builds for various branches
  • 3. Branch creation based on requirement.
  • 4. Releasing Builds for System Testing on weekly/Sprint basis
  • 5. Achieving automation for repetitive and manual tasks.
  • Project: Enterprise Software
  • Solutions Involved: Tools and Utilties Train, Solution Applications, Firm over the air, Secure Enterprise Apps, Data Analytics and Software Licensing
  • Skills:
  • Build Tools: Gradle, Maven, Node-js, MS Build
  • Packaging Tools: Install-shield, NSIS
  • Version Control System: GIT
  • CI Software: Jenkins
  • Scripting Languages: Batch,Python,Shell
  • Code Review System: Gerrit,GitHub
  • Binary storage: Artifactory
  • Ticketing Tool: JIRA
  • Operating System: Windows 7/8.1, Ubuntu 14.04
  • Key Responsibilities:
  • 1.Individual components and Integrated BSP Android builds configuration,monitoring and delivery for mainline and multiple bug fix branches with Daily/Sprint/RC Build Types
  • 2.For Every Sprint of corresponding PI,Releasing the component binaries into public Repositories for BSP consumption as per the release schedule with quality.
  • 3.Windows application builds setup, Installer requirement changes and new implementation.
  • 4.Generating Static code analysis reports for every sprint release.
  • 5.Build Improvements for existing builds.
  • 6.Supporting Build errors raised by Team.
GradleMavenNode-jsMS BuildGitJenkins+11

Harman international

Software Engineer

Dec 2016Jun 2019 · 2 yrs 6 mos · Greater Bengaluru Area

Intel corporation

Software Engineer

Jun 2014Dec 2016 · 2 yrs 6 mos · Bengaluru, Karnataka, India

Global edge software

Embedded Software Engineer

Mar 2013Dec 2016 · 3 yrs 9 mos · Banglore

Education

Madanapalle Institute of Technology & Science

B.Tech — ECE

Stackforce found 100+ more professionals with Devops & Build And Release Engineering

Explore similar profiles based on matching skills and experience